Output 5cb7d17736830acd131568e89ba21ef94f2750f7479910a50521d77d2aebb0cf:13

value
99947158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d693dd43f7ed29f1cb64dd98b7804d5fcbfe5786 OP_EQUAL
address
3MFbfPUtARHx1xd8dvBM9WuPNABfMQfkaM
transaction
5cb7d17736830acd131568e89ba21ef94f2750f7479910a50521d77d2aebb0cf
spent
true